Understanding Game Mechanics and Choosing Wisely
Before diving into any online casino game, it's critical to understand the underlying mechanics. Different games have different odds, payout structures, and levels of complexity. For instance, slot games rely heavily on random number generators (RNGs), meaning each spin is independent and unpredictable. Understanding the paytable, volatility, and return to player (RTP) percentage can help you make informed choices. High volatility slots offer the potential for large wins but come with greater risk, whereas low volatility slots provide more frequent, smaller payouts. Table games like blackjack and poker, on the other hand, involve a significant element of skill and strategy. Learning basic strategy charts for blackjack or studying poker hand rankings can dramatically improve your odds.
The Importance of RTP (Return to Player)
The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a crucial metric to consider when choosing games. It represents the average amount of money a game will pay back to players over a long period. A higher RTP percentage indicates a better chance of winning in the long run. While RTP doesn't guarantee wins on any individual session, it provides a valuable indication of the game's fairness and profitability. Always check the RTP before playing, as it can vary significantly between different versions of the same game. Resources are readily available online to compare RTPs for a wide range of casino games.
| Game Type | Typical RTP Range | Volatility |
|---|---|---|
| Slots | 92% – 98% | Low to High |
| Blackjack | 95% – 99% | Low to Medium |
| Roulette (European) | 97.3% | Low |
| Roulette (American) | 94.7% | Low |
| Baccarat | 97% – 99% | Low |
Choosing games with a higher RTP, particularly those that align with your risk tolerance and skill level, is a fundamental step towards increasing your overall chances of success. Remember, responsible gaming incorporates informed decision-making, and understanding RTP is a cornerstone of that approach.
Effective Bankroll Management Techniques
Perhaps the most important aspect of successful online casino gaming is effective bankroll management. This involves setting a budget for your gaming activities and sticking to it, regardless of whether you are winning or losing. Before you start playing, determine the amount of money you are willing to lose without impacting your financial stability. Never chase losses, as this can quickly escalate into a cycle of debt and frustration.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, and b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each individual bet. A common rule of thumb is to bet no more than 1-5% of your bankroll per bet, depending on your risk tolerance.
Strategies for Budget Allocation
To further refine your bankroll management, consider implementing a betting unit system. This involves assigning a specific monetary value to one betting unit. For example, if your total bankroll is $200, and you determine that one betting unit is $5, you would only bet $5 per spin on a slot game or $5 on a single number in roulette. This helps prevent you from overspending and protects your bankroll from rapid depletion. Regularly review your bankroll and adjust your betting units accordingly. If you experience a significant losing streak, consider reducing your betting units to prolong your playing time.
- Set a loss limit: Determine the maximum amount you’re willing to lose in a session.
- Set a win goal: Decide on a realistic win target, and stop playing once you reach it.
- Avoid chasing losses: Resist the temptation to increase your bets to recover lost money.
- Use a betting unit system: Allocate a fixed amount per bet to manage risk.
- Regularly review your results: Track your wins and losses to identify areas for improvement.
Disciplined bankroll management isn’t about eliminating the possibility of losing; it’s about mitigating risk and maximizing your opportunities for sustained enjoyment. It allows you to enjoy the thrill of the game without jeopardizing your financial well-being.
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ions Strategically
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and retain existing ones.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ty rewards. However, it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with these offers before claiming them. Many bonuses come with wagering requirements, which specify the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ings. Other restrictions may include game limitations, maximum bet sizes, and time limits. Carefully evaluate these conditions to determine whether a bonus is truly advantageous.
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ount or the deposit amount plus the bonus amount.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you must b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. It's important to calculate whether the wagering requirements are realistic given your playing style and bankroll. A high wagering requirement can make it difficult to clear the bonus and withdraw your winnings. Focus on bonuses with reasonable wagering requirements and favorable terms and conditions. Read the fine print and fully comprehend the stipulations before accepting any offer.
- Review the terms and conditions carefully.
- Calculate the wagering requirement.
- Consider game limitations.
- Check the time limit for clearing the bonus.
- Determine if the bonus aligns with your playing style.
Bonuses can provide a significant boost to your bankroll, but they should be approached strategically. Prioritizing offers with transparent terms and reasonable wagering requirements is essential for maximizing their value.
The Importance of Responsible Gaming Practices
While the prospect of winning is exciting, it's vital to remember that online casino gaming should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Responsible gaming involves setting limits on your time and money spent, recognizing the signs of problem gambling, and seeking help if needed. Many online casinos offer tools to help you manage your gaming habits,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Utilize these tools to maintain control and prevent compulsive behavior. Never gamble when you are feeling stressed, depressed, or under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
Taking regular breaks is also crucial. Stepping away from the screen allows you to clear your head and make more rational decisions. If you find yourself spending excessive amounts of time or money on online gambling, or if it's negatively impacting your personal or professional life, seek help from a trusted friend, family member, or professional counselor. Remember, there are resources available to support you.
